CFX - Removing the pads on the front of the stock.
« on: October 29, 2006, 04:38:55 AM »
What is the technique for this without tearing off the rubber heads?

Welcome aboard! Couldn't be easier, just slip a thin bladed screwdriver under the front of the pad, pry up enough to get a finger under it, and then it pops right out.

Be very careful because you can tear the rubber. CDT does allot of pad removal for tunes and I have watched him do it on my CFX's. Some are harder than others so just be careful not to tear rubber edge or leave mark on stock.
